Remote 3D Post Processing Radiology information

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ote 3D Post Processing Radiology specialist?

To thrive as a Remote 3D Post Processing Radiology Specialist, you need a solid background in radiologic technology or medical imaging, usually with ARRT certification and experience in advanced imaging modalities. Proficiency with specialized 3D post-processing software like Vitrea, TeraRecon, or GE AW, and familiarity with PACS systems are essential. Attention to detail, strong analytical thinking, and effective virtual communication skills help ensure accurate interpretations and collaboration with offsite medical teams. These skills and qualifications are crucial for producing high-quality 3D images that aid in precise diagnoses and patient care, even in a remote setting.

What is a Remote 3D Post Processing Radiology specialist?

A Remote 3D Post Processing Radiology specialist is a medical imaging professional who utilizes advanced software to create 3D models and reconstructions from radiological scans such as CT and MRI, working remotely rather than on-site at a hospital or clinic. Their work supports radiologists and physicians by providing detailed visualizations that aid in diagnosis, surgical planning, and treatment monitoring. They often collaborate with other medical professionals and must be proficient in using specialized imaging software. Remote work allows them to serve multiple healthcare facilities while maintaining high-quality standards and patient confidentiality.

How do Remote 3D Post Processing Radiology professionals typically collaborate with on-site radiologists and referring physicians?

Remote 3D post processing radiology professionals often work closely with on-site radiologists and referring physicians through secure digital platforms. Communication is key—they discuss imaging requests, clarify clinical questions, and review processed images and reconstructions via virtual meetings or messaging systems. Clear documentation and timely response to feedback are essential, ensuring that final 3D images meet diagnostic needs. This collaborative workflow helps maintain high-quality patient care, even though the team may be geographically dispersed.

Job description

CVP seeks Medical Support Assistants (MSA) to join our team in support of the Eastern Oklahoma VA Health Care System, which includes the Ernest Childers VA Outpatient Clinic located at 8921 S Mingo Rd, Tulsa, OK 74133.

This is a full-time, remote position supporting the VISN 19 Office of Community Care (OCC). Candidates must reside within 50 miles of the Ernest Childers VA Outpatient Clinic. Working hours are Monday through Friday, 8:00 AM to 4:30 PM local time, excluding federal holidays.

As an Medical Support Assistant, you will coordinate care between VA and community providers, schedule appointments, and ensure Veterans receive timely and appropriate care. 


  • Perform appointment scheduling, tracking, and pre- and post-appointment contacts in accordance with VHA Directive 1230, Outpatient Scheduling Processes and Procedures, and VHA Directive 1232, Consult Management
  • Coordinate and authorize Veteran care with community providers that the VA does not supply or cannot supply in a timely manner
  • Process community care consults via HealthShare Referral Manager (HSRM) and Provider Profile Management System (PPMS) and other systems as needed
  • Validate and update patient demographic information, including phone number, address, next of kin, emergency contact, and insurance capture
  • Ensure all necessary health and administrative information is processed and integrated into the Computerized Patient Record System (CPRS) and Veterans Health Information Systems and Technology Architecture (VistA)
  • Screen and receive phone calls in a courteous and timely manner; answer the phone within 5 rings and follow appropriate telephone etiquette
  • Respond to telephone inquiries regarding the delivery of services
  • Maintain proficiency and daily use of VA software including CPRS, VistA, CTM, VetLink, HSRM, PPMS, and Microsoft Office Suite products including Word, Excel, Outlook, and Microsoft Teams
  • Open and close clinics daily and update no-shows within 24 hours of appointment
  • Monitor incoming and outgoing faxes and mail in accordance with HIPAA standards
  • Retrieve and respond to voicemail within 48 business hours
  • Complete an average minimum of 20 cases per day over a weekly period
  • Communicate with internal medical providers on rules and regulations for VA Community Care and advise on appropriate processes
  • Serve as a Patient Relations Representative; actively listen to feedback and patient concerns and resolve patient complaints and co-worker concerns in a tactful, professional manner
  • Work collaboratively with the Lead Scheduler and scheduling team to ensure all schedulers are competent and represent the VA in a positive, proactive manner
  • Notify supervisor and Lead MSA when automated systems are not performing as needed
  • Maintain computer and IT security; accept full responsibility for all transactions under personal badge, access, and verify codes
  • Protect electronic and printed files containing sensitive information from unauthorized release, loss, alteration, or deletion
  • Ensure all patients are identified with appropriate two patient identifiers per policy
  • Maintain zero breaches of privacy or confidentiality
  • Assess compliance with The Joint Commission (TJC) and other regulatory program review criteria governing service

  • Must be eligible to obtain a Public Trust government security clearance; US Citizenship required
  • Must be a resident of the United States and reside within 50 miles of the Ernest Childers VA Outpatient Clinic
  • High School Diploma or GED equivalent
  • Oral and written proficiency in English
  • Basic computer skills with daily proficiency in Microsoft Office Suite
  • Typing speed of at least 50 words per minute (must complete typing test)
  • Basic medical terminology knowledge
  • Minimum 6 months of customer service experience
  • No health or physical disability restrictions that would interfere with the performance of assigned duties
  • Prior VA or federal healthcare administrative experience is preferred
